Grand Prairie Elementary Math Tutoring FAQ
Math is one of the most important subjects for your child to learn because of how often it is utilized. Math is used just about every day. It has a variety of practical uses and it is used in a myriad of academic subjects as well. Your child could have a hard time throughout their academic career if they are unfamiliar with percentages, decimals, measurement, and probability. Math is also used on standardized tests, such as the State of Texas Assessments of Academic Readiness (STAAR). One of the reasons your child may be having a hard time with elementary math is that they may dislike the subject. Math can be tedious at times because it involves paying attention to details. There are so many seemingly minor details that can cause problems if they are not handled correctly. This turns many people off when it comes to learning math. It is important for your child to appreciate math from an early age because if they do not like the subject they are much less likely to spend enough time and effort on it to do well. Your child's private elementary math tutor can offer them math games and activities that could help keep them engaged. If they are interested in the subject, they are more likely to stay focused and succeed in their course.
